...what is the shortest gene sequence that expresses a logarithmic spiral in the morphology
I think the global form is emergent from the basic nature of the local growth processes, rather than being explicitly programmed anywhere. For example the code just says something like "increase tube diameter steadily while keeping in contact with previously grown tube wall".
